# Contacts Assessment App
A simplified Kotlin Multiplatform (KMP) contacts management app designed for technical interviews.
This app mirrors GART architecture patterns and contains intentional bugs for candidates to identify
and fix.
## Project Overview
This is an Android-focused KMP app that displays contacts and groups with the following features:
- Bottom navigation with Groups and Contacts tabs
- Status badges for contacts (Active, Pending, Inactive)
- Nostr-style npub identifiers for contacts
- Avatar images loaded from network
- Room database with reactive Flow-based queries
- Clean Architecture with domain, data, and presentation layers
- ViewObjects (VOs) separating domain from presentation
- Dependency injection with Koin
## Getting Started
### Prerequisites
- Android Studio Ladybug (2024.2.1) or newer
- Android SDK 26+
- JDK 17 is **auto-provisioned** by the Gradle toolchain — no manual install needed
### Build & Run
```bash
# Build debug APK
./gradlew assembleDebug
# On Windows, use:
gradlew.bat assembleDebug
# Install on connected device
adb install -r composeApp/build/outputs/apk/debug/composeApp-debug.apk
# Or run directly from Android Studio
```
## Troubleshooting
| Problem | Fix |
|---------|-----|
| `Unsupported class file major version` | The toolchain should handle this automatically. If not, ensure JDK 17+ is installed. |
| Out of memory during build | Increase heap in `gradle.properties`: `org.gradle.jvmargs=-Xmx3072M` |
| `SDK location not found` | Create a `local.properties` file with `sdk.dir=/path/to/your/Android/Sdk` |
| Gradle sync fails in Android Studio | File -> Invalidate Caches -> Restart, then re-sync. |

package io.assessment.contacts.core.domain.result
import kotlinx.coroutines.flow.Flow
import kotlinx.coroutines.flow.map
import kotlinx.coroutines.flow.transform
fun <T, E : Error, R> Flow<Result<T, E>>.mapSuccess(transform: suspend (T) -> R): Flow<Result<R, E>> =
transform { result ->
when (result) {
is Result.Success -> emit(Result.Success(transform(result.data)))
is Result.Error -> emit(Result.Error(result.error))
}
}
fun <T, E1 : Error, E2 : Error> Flow<Result<T, E1>>.mapError(transform: (E1) -> E2): Flow<Result<T, E2>> =
map { result -> result.mapError(transform) }
fun <T, E : Error, R> Flow<Result<T, E>>.flatMapSuccess(transform: suspend (T) -> Result<R, E>): Flow<Result<R, E>> =
transform { result ->
when (result) {
is Result.Success -> emit(transform(result.data))
is Result.Error -> emit(Result.Error(result.error))
}
}
fun <T, E : Error> Flow<Result<T, E>>.filterSuccess(): Flow<T> =
transform { result ->
if (result is Result.Success) {
emit(result.data)
}
}
fun <T, E : Error> Flow<Result<T, E>>.filterError(): Flow<E> =
transform { result ->
if (result is Result.Error) {
emit(result.error)
}
}
fun <T, E1 : Error, R, E2 : Error> Flow<Result<T, E1>>.biMap(
onSuccess: suspend (T) -> Result<R, E2>,
onError: (E1) -> E2,
): Flow<Result<R, E2>> =
transform { result ->
when (result) {
is Result.Success -> emit(onSuccess(result.data))
is Result.Error -> emit(Result.Error(onError(result.error)))
}
}
fun <T, E1 : Error, R, E2 : Error> Flow<Result<T, E1>>.transformResult(
onSuccess: suspend (T) -> R,
onError: (E1) -> E2,
): Flow<Result<R, E2>> =
transform { result ->
when (result) {
is Result.Success -> emit(Result.Success(onSuccess(result.data)))
is Result.Error -> emit(Result.Error(onError(result.error)))
}
}

package io.assessment.contacts.core.domain.result
import kotlinx.coroutines.flow.Flow
import kotlinx.coroutines.flow.flowOf
sealed interface Result<out D, out E : Error> {
data class Success<out D>(
val data: D,
) : Result<D, Nothing>
data class Error<out E : io.assessment.contacts.core.domain.result.Error>(
val error: E,
) : Result<Nothing, E>
}
inline fun <T, E : Error, R> Result<T, E>.map(map: (T) -> R): Result<R, E> =
when (this) {
is Result.Error -> Result.Error(error)
is Result.Success -> Result.Success(map(data))
}
fun <T, E : Error> Result<T, E>.asEmptyDataResult(): EmptyResult<E> = map { }
inline fun <T, E : Error> Result<T, E>.onSuccess(action: (T) -> Unit): Result<T, E> =
when (this) {
is Result.Error -> this
is Result.Success -> {
action(data)
this
}
}
inline fun <T, E : Error> Result<T, E>.onError(action: (E) -> Unit): Result<T, E> =
when (this) {
is Result.Error -> {
action(error)
this
}
is Result.Success -> this
}
fun <T, E : Error> Result<T, E>.successValue(): T? =
when (this) {
is Result.Success -> data
is Result.Error -> null
}
inline fun <T, E : Error, R> Result<T, E>.mapSuccess(transform: (T) -> R): Result<R, E> =
when (this) {
is Result.Success -> Result.Success(transform(data))
is Result.Error -> Result.Error(error)
}
inline fun <T, E1 : Error, E2 : Error> Result<T, E1>.mapError(transform: (E1) -> E2): Result<T, E2> =
when (this) {
is Result.Success -> Result.Success(data)
is Result.Error -> Result.Error(transform(error))
}
inline fun <T, E : Error, R> Result<T, E>.flatMapSuccess(transform: (T) -> Result<R, E>): Result<R, E> =
when (this) {
is Result.Success -> transform(data)
is Result.Error -> Result.Error(error)
}
inline fun <T, E : Error, R> Result<T, E>.fold(
onSuccess: (T) -> R,
onError: (E) -> R,
): R =
when (this) {
is Result.Success -> onSuccess(data)
is Result.Error -> onError(error)
}
typealias EmptyResult<E> = Result<Unit, E>
fun <T, E : Error> Result<T, E>.asFlow(): Flow<Result<T, E>> = flowOf(this)
